Fire Feature Design and Installation: What Homeowners Should Know

Outdoor fire features can add warmth, light, movement, atmosphere, and a strong visual focal point to patios, pools, gardens, outdoor kitchens, and complete outdoor living spaces. They may be designed for gathering and conversation, used as architectural accents, or incorporated into walls, columns, fountains, and water features. Some fire features are intended to produce meaningful warmth, while others are primarily decorative and designed to be viewed from multiple areas of the property.

Homeowners can choose from traditional fire pits, gas fire tables, fire bowls, outdoor fireplaces, linear fire features, fire walls, fire columns, fire-and-water bowls, torches, fire urns, sculptural burners, and other custom flame accents. Each option has different requirements for fuel, ventilation, heat exposure, drainage, maintenance, utility access, and surrounding clearances. The Intended Experience Should Guide the Fire Feature Design

The first step in planning an outdoor fire feature is deciding what the feature should accomplish. Some homeowners want a central gathering place where family and guests can sit close to the flame, while others want a decorative element that can be viewed from a patio, pool, dining area, or inside the home. A feature designed primarily for warmth may require a different burner, size, and seating arrangement than one intended mainly for visual ambiance. The anticipated number of users, time of year, frequency of use, and desired level of interaction should all influence the design.

The fire feature should also relate to the larger outdoor living plan. Patios, walkways, outdoor kitchens, pools, seating walls, retaining walls, pergolas, landscaping, and lighting should be considered before the final location is selected. Homeowners should think about whether they want a permanent masonry feature, a movable unit, or a combination of permanent and flexible fire accents. A Hardscape Mentor Certified Contractor should help establish the feature’s purpose, scale, location, fuel source, and relationship to the surrounding property before materials are chosen. Early planning helps reduce crowded layouts, awkward circulation, utility conflicts, and expensive changes after construction begins.

Fire Feature Types

Outdoor Living Spaces Can Include Many Different Types of Fire Features

Fire pits are among the most familiar outdoor fire features and may be wood-burning, natural-gas, propane, smokeless, portable, or permanently constructed. Fire tables combine a burner with a wider surrounding surface that can complement lounge furniture and conversation areas. Fire bowls, urns, and columns create raised sculptural flames that can be used individually, in pairs, or as repeated accents throughout a landscape. Linear fire features and fire ribbons create long bands of flame that often complement modern patios, pools, walls, and outdoor kitchens.

Outdoor fireplaces create a taller architectural focal point and may include a hearth, mantel, chimney, storage areas, or adjoining seating walls. Fire walls incorporate burners into freestanding or retaining-style walls, while fire-and-water features combine flame with spillways, scuppers, bowls, fountains, or pool elements. Torches and flame lanterns can define walkways, entrances, pool decks, and entertainment areas. Built-in radiant heaters and approved freestanding patio heaters may also supplement warmth in larger outdoor rooms. Fuel Selection

Wood, Natural Gas, Propane and Other Systems Create Different Experiences

Wood-burning features provide the sound, aroma, flame movement, sparks, and traditional appearance many homeowners associate with an outdoor fire. They require firewood storage, ash removal, more active supervision, and greater consideration of smoke, wind, and nearby combustible materials. Wood-burning fireplaces and pits may also be affected by burn bans, drought restrictions, or local air-quality rules. The fire chamber, chimney, spark control, and surrounding materials should be designed specifically for wood combustion.

Natural gas and propane features offer faster ignition, cleaner operation, and easier flame adjustment. Natural gas normally requires a permanent utility connection, while propane may be supplied by a concealed portable cylinder or a larger remote tank. Approved ethanol or bioethanol features may be available for certain decorative applications, while some outdoor products use electric flame effects or electric radiant heat instead of open combustion. Every fuel has different burner, ventilation, regulator, storage, and service requirements. Location and Clearances

Fire Feature Placement Should Account for Heat, Wind and Nearby Structures

A fire feature should not be placed solely where there is open patio space. The home, roof overhangs, fences, trees, pergolas, outdoor furniture, utilities, neighboring properties, landscaping, and property boundaries can all influence the final location. The area should provide enough room for guests to approach, sit, stand, and move around the feature without crowding the flame. The location should also allow service access to burners, valves, tanks, controls, and drainage components.

Prevailing wind can affect flame stability, smoke movement, spark travel, and guest comfort. Wood-burning features positioned in a wind corridor may repeatedly direct smoke toward seating or neighboring properties. Gas flames may become distorted or difficult to maintain when exposed to strong wind unless the system is designed for those conditions. Covered patios and enclosed outdoor rooms require additional evaluation because many fire-feature systems are not approved for those locations. Materials and Construction

Fire Feature Materials Must Be Appropriate for Heat and Outdoor Exposure

Outdoor fire features may be constructed with engineered concrete block, natural stone, brick, poured concrete, steel, stainless steel, copper, corten-style weathering steel, cast concrete, or approved manufactured systems. Masonry cores may be finished with stone veneer, brick veneer, porcelain, tile, stucco, or other exterior materials suitable for the installation. The visible exterior creates the architectural style, but the internal combustion area must also be designed for the fuel, burner, temperature, and airflow requirements.

Materials placed near direct flame should not be selected only for appearance. Firebrick, metal liners, burner pans, insulated components, expansion joints, and approved heat-resistant materials may be required within or around the fire chamber. Porous natural stone should be evaluated carefully because moisture trapped within certain stones may react poorly to intense heat. Caps and coping should resist weather exposure, staining, movement, and repeated temperature changes. Fire-and-Water Features

Fire and Water Can Be Combined to Create Dramatic Outdoor Focal Points

Fire-and-water features combine contrasting elements to create movement, sound, reflection, and visual interest. Common designs include fire bowls with water spillways, flaming pool scuppers, fire tables beside fountains, fire walls behind reflecting pools, and raised bowls that send water into a pool while supporting a flame above. These features can become prominent focal points when viewed from patios, pools, windows, or outdoor dining areas.

Combining fire and water requires careful technical planning. Splash, wind, evaporation, corrosion, burner drainage, electrical components, water chemistry, and fuel lines must be considered together. The flame and burner should remain protected from excessive water while the water system must be serviceable without disturbing the fire components. Pool chemicals and constant moisture may affect metal finishes, ignition systems, fasteners, and surrounding masonry. Fire Tables, Bowls, Columns and Torches

Raised Fire Accents Can Add Flame Without Dominating the Entire Space

Fire tables provide both a visible flame and a surrounding ledge or tabletop-style surface. They may be coffee-table height, dining height, bar height, or custom-built to match lounge seating. Fire bowls and fire urns create a more sculptural appearance and are often placed on columns, walls, pool decks, entry features, or landscape terraces. Fire columns create compact vertical accents that can frame entrances, outdoor rooms, pools, and seating areas.

Torches may be permanently connected to a fuel system or designed as portable units. They can define walkways, highlight architectural features, create rhythm along a pool deck, or mark the entrance to an outdoor entertainment area. Flame lanterns and smaller fire accents may provide atmosphere without generating the same gathering pattern as a central fire pit. The scale and placement of these features should be carefully controlled so the landscape does not feel crowded or overly theatrical. Fireplaces And Fire Walls

Architectural Fire Features Can Define Complete Outdoor Rooms

Outdoor fireplaces create height, enclosure, and a strong focal point within an outdoor living area. They may be wood-burning or gas-fueled and can include hearths, mantels, chimneys, log storage, television niches, seating walls, and adjoining kitchen or dining areas. Their size and vertical form can help define an outdoor room, screen an unwanted view, or create a visual connection with the architecture of the home.

Fire walls and linear features create a different appearance. A low wall with a long burner can divide spaces while preserving open views, while a taller fire wall may incorporate stone, tile, metal panels, water, lighting, or multiple burner openings. These features require careful consideration of heat movement, wall construction, ventilation, access panels, and surrounding finishes. Televisions, artwork, pergolas, and decorative elements should not be placed near heat without proper evaluation. Burners, Ignition and Controls

The Burner and Control System Should Be Designed as One Assembly

Gas fire features may include circular burner rings, linear burners, H-shaped burners, crossfire-style systems, custom burner arrays, and preassembled burner pans. The system may also include regulators, air mixers, shutoff valves, ignition assemblies, flame sensors, control modules, ventilation openings, and decorative fire media. Each component must be compatible with the selected fuel and enclosure.

Ignition options include manual match-light systems, push-button spark ignition, electronic ignition, remote controls, timers, and automated safety systems. Some larger installations may be connected to home-automation or pool-control systems when approved components are used. Access panels should be incorporated so valves, batteries, electronics, and connections can be inspected without dismantling the surrounding hardscape. Drainage should protect the burner pan and ignition components from standing water. Outdoor Living Integration

Fire Features Should Support Comfortable Gathering and Easy Circulation

A central fire feature often becomes the social focus of a patio. Seating may include movable chairs, sectional furniture, built-in seating walls, benches, seat-height planters, or combinations of permanent and flexible options. The arrangement should account for heat output, feature shape, group size, and how people enter and leave the area. Round pits often work well with circular seating, while linear fire tables may complement straight sofas, dining layouts, and contemporary spaces.

Fire features should also be coordinated with outdoor kitchens, dining tables, pools, spas, doors, walkways, and entertainment areas. Guests should not be forced to pass too close to the flame when moving between spaces. Built-in walls should include practical openings and should not trap people within the gathering area. The layout should consider children, older adults, pets, serving routes, and furniture adjustments. Lighting, Climate and Maintenance

Weather and Ongoing Care Affect Long-Term Fire Feature Performance

Outdoor fire features are exposed to rain, snow, freezing temperatures, sunlight, irrigation, leaves, pollen, insects, and changing humidity. Water can collect in burner pans, fire chambers, gas valves, media, and drainage openings if the feature is not properly protected. Freeze-thaw cycles can affect masonry, caps, mortar, veneers, and porous materials. Coastal environments, pool chemicals, and constant moisture can also accelerate corrosion of metal components.

Maintenance requirements vary by feature type. Wood-burning systems require ash removal and inspection of the fire chamber, spark-control components, and chimney. Gas features may require burner-port cleaning, media adjustment, ignition service, drainage checks, and inspection of valves and connections. Weather covers, burner lids, vents, joints, caps, and nearby landscaping should be checked regularly. Lighting around the feature should also be maintained so steps, seating edges, and circulation routes remain visible. Contractor Selection

Choosing the Right Contractor Helps the Entire Fire Feature Perform Better

Outdoor fire features combine hardscape design with heat, fuel, utilities, drainage, ventilation, structural support, and safety considerations. Homeowners should ask contractors which types of fire features they have built and whether they have experience with the proposed fuel, burner, materials, and surrounding outdoor living design. A contractor should be able to explain how the foundation, enclosure, ventilation, drainage, utility access, and service panels will be constructed. Photographs and references from similar completed projects can help homeowners evaluate relevant experience.

The proposal should identify the feature type, dimensions, materials, fuel source, burner system, ignition method, fire media, accessories, and surrounding hardscape work. It should also address permits, inspections, licensed utility work, warranties, operating instructions, and maintenance responsibilities.
